Type 1 narcolepsy isn’t just about falling asleep—it’s about losing control of your body in the middle of laughter, joy, or surprise. In this Patient Spotlight episode of Sleep Is My Waking Passion, Dr. Alison Kole sits down with independent patient advocate, writer, and artist Solomon Briggs (The Narcoplexic). Saul shares his journey from childhood cataplexy episodes to a late‑in‑life diagnosis, and how living with severe cataplexy reshaped his relationships, career, and creative expression. Learn how people with narcolepsy search for answers about “cataplexy attacks,” “narcolepsy with cataplexy,” and “why I collapse when I laugh,” and hear what it’s really like to walk through life with a condition that silences your smile before it fully forms.
